Education & Culture measures the density of schools, libraries, museums, theatres and playgrounds. Points come from OpenStreetMap and are distance-weighted. The criterion strongly favours urban centres with university and cultural offerings.
On this criterion, the Thun area shows average results. The average score of 5.4/10, computed across 30 communes, sits on par with the national average (5.4/10). Scores span from 1.8/10 to 8.8/10 across the communes analysed.
The standard deviation of 1.8 signals significant internal disparities: commune choice matters as much as agglomeration choice.
Between the top-ranked commune (8.8/10) and the weakest (1.8/10), the gap reaches 7 points out of 10. A meaningful divide that illustrates how fine-grained geography shapes this criterion: a neighbouring commune can deliver a radically different experience.
Top-ranked communes typically benefit from several convergent factors (location, long-standing infrastructure, geographic exposure); the weakest often compound structural disadvantages. The interactive map makes these spatial clusters visible at a glance.
Among the four VivaMap profiles, the Family profile weights this criterion most heavily (weight 95 out of 100). The other profiles apply the following weights: Young Professional (weight 30), Retirement (weight 20), Nature (weight 10).
Practically, a high Education & Culture score carries significant impact on the ranking for the Family profile, whereas it matters less for a profile that de-emphasises this criterion. This explains why the same commune can lead one ranking and fall mid-pack in another.
